Sales Sequencing Tools are Expensive, So when can . . . (When is it time to budget for Outreach/Salesloft/Apollo)

In 2026, implementing a sales sequencing tool is no longer just an advantage but a baseline requirement for competitive B2B teams. You should consider a tool when your manual processes can no longer support the volume or precision required to hit growth targets. 
It is time for a sales sequencing tool when you experience the following triggers:
1. Manual Volume Exceeds Capacity
  • Inconsistent Follow-ups: Most sales (80%) require at least five follow-up attempts, yet manual tracking often leads to leads “falling through the cracks” after only one or two tries.
  • High Lead Volume: When you have more contacts than reps can manually manage without sacrificing personalization or timely responses.
  • Time Inefficiency: If reps spend more time on manual data entry and “what do I do next” decisions than on actual selling. Automation can save knowledge workers up to 5–12 hours per week. 
2. Need for Multi-Channel Coordination 
  • Complexity of Outreach: When your strategy requires synchronized touchpoints across email, phone, LinkedIn, and SMS. A tool ensures these happen in a logical, timed order (e.g., a LinkedIn connection request followed by an email two days later).
  • Higher Engagement Needs: In 2026, 80% of B2B engagements are digital. Tools allow you to leverage high-conversion channels like LinkedIn InMails, which can have a 300% higher response rate than email. 
3. Scaling and Standardization
  • Growing Sales Team: When you need to standardize best practices and messaging across a team so that every rep—new or tenured—follows the same high-performing playbook.
  • Personalization at Scale: If you need to send personalized messages to hundreds of prospects without human error. AI-powered tools in 2026 can reduce errors by 20% while increasing ROI. 
4. Data-Driven Decision Making
  • Lack of Visibility: When you cannot tell which subject lines, email templates, or call scripts are actually converting. Sequencing tools provide at-a-glance metrics on open, reply, and meeting-booked rates.
  • Long Sales Cycles: For complex enterprise deals, you need tools to maintain “top of mind” presence over months without being annoying or overly persistent. 
Popular Tools for 2026
  • Small to Mid-Sized Teams: HubSpot Sales Hub or Pipedrive for user-friendly, affordable sequencing.
  • Enterprise/Advanced Outreach: Outreach.io or Salesloft for complex, multi-channel cadences and deep AI-driven analytics.
  • Cold Outreach Specialists: QuickMail or Saleshandy for high-volume email and LinkedIn automation.
